While the WNBA is on a break, Las Vegas Aces star Kelsey Plum is focusing on her endeavors outside of basketball.

Plum has her own line of cigars. She became associated with them when she smoked one during the Aces' championship parade in 2022, which led to an iconic photograph. She did it again when they retained the crown the following year.

On Instagram, Plum shared her latest achievement with her signature cigars and expressed her disbelief.

"My cigar, now sold in lounges," wrote the 30-year-old guard. "If you would have told me that a couple years ago when I smoked my first cigar in this same lounge, I would have laughed. 

"Your life can look a lot different in a short time in the best way."

Her full circle moment drew support from her fellow WNBA stars, including Marina Mabrey of the Connecticut Sun, who commented three fire emojis.

Mabrey's teammate, Dijonai Carrington, also posted a congratulatory remark.

"Yeah, Kelsss! Congrats!" wrote Carrington.

Even retired WNBA players expressed their excitement.

"Dope!" said Hall of Fame guard Ticha Penicheiro.

"Plum, this is so dope!" echoed former All-Rookie Team member Monique Currie.

Plum has said she's been fortunate enough that cigars have become a "special tradition" for her. 

The three-time All-Star, however, fell short of another victory puff after the Aces were eliminated by the New York Liberty in the semifinals of this season's playoffs.
